Church-Turing Thesis

philphys:

  1. M is set out in terms of a finite number of exact instructions (each instruction being expressed by means of a finite number of symbols);
  2. M will, if carried out without error, produce the desired result in a finite number of steps;
  3. M can (in practice or in principle) be carried out by a human being unaided by any machinery save paper and pencil;
  4. M demands no insight or ingenuity on the part of the human being carrying it out.

Female comic heroes featured in breast cancer detection ads

dcwomenkickingass:

A new ad campaign in Mozambique by Associação da Luta Contra o Cancer (ALCC) is using Wonder Woman, Catwoman, She-Hulk and Storm to promote self-examinations for breast cancer prevention.

The ad copy states:

Nobody’s immune to breast cancer. When we talk about breast cancer there are no women or super women. Everybody has to do self-examination monthly. Fight with us against the enemy and, when in doubt, talk to you doctor.

The images are quite striking. The faces of the characters are only partially seen, but the characters are easy identifiable. And while we often see women feeling touching their breasts quite often in comics, the art here is not sexual or exploitative and has almost a solemn feel to it.

I’d like to see these ads in other counties; it’s a very compelling concept.
